Overview

Accounts Administrator role at e-Careers. Take your first steps towards a new and exciting career in the Accounting industry. e-Careers is a dynamic and forward-thinking training company that is dedicated to changing lives through innovative training solutions. The market is facing a severe skills shortage for newly trained accounting and finance personnel. e-Careers will provide you with the training and help you get AAT certified before matching you to an employer where you will undergo a remote work experience programme. If successful, our employer will offer you a full-time paid job in accounting. We are looking for motivated and ambitious individuals who may not have any prior experience but have the hunger to start a career in the accounting or finance sector.

The Traineeship Offers

  • AAT qualification through an online, self-paced learning environment
  • Full tutor-support
  • Guaranteed remote work experience

The Process

Training -> AAT qualification -> Work Experience

Who Should Apply

Anyone who is interested in a career in accounting, finance or bookkeeping, irrespective of prior experience or knowledge, but is willing to go through a training programme prior to being introduced to an employer.

Requirements

  • No prior experience or knowledge in accounting necessary
  • Individuals must be willing to study for their AAT qualification through e-Careers, which will be delivered through a part-time, online training programme before starting work in an accounting role.
  • A good grasp of English is essential

Benefits

  • Become AAT qualified
  • Guaranteed work experience
  • The fastest way to launch a career in accounting for individuals who have little to no prior experience
  • All training and work experience is done remote / online.

StudySmarter Expert Advice 🀫

We think this is how you could land Accounts Administrator

✨Tip Number 1

Familiarise yourself with the AAT qualification and its requirements. Understanding what you'll be studying will not only help you during the training but also show potential employers that you're serious about your career in accounting.

✨Tip Number 2

Network with professionals in the accounting field. Join online forums or social media groups related to accounting and finance. Engaging with others can provide insights into the industry and may even lead to job opportunities.

✨Tip Number 3

Prepare for remote work by setting up a dedicated workspace at home. Employers value candidates who demonstrate professionalism and readiness for remote roles, so having a suitable environment can make a positive impression.

✨Tip Number 4

Show your enthusiasm for learning and growth during any interviews or discussions. Highlighting your motivation to succeed in the accounting field can set you apart from other candidates who may have more experience.
